Product Description

Immerse yourself in the timeless artistry of Odisha with this exquisite handwoven Sambalpuri Ikat saree, crafted in 4/3 ply pure mulberry silk. Dyed using natural extracts, this saree features a stunning interplay of deep maroon and coffee brown tones that lend it a rich and regal charm.                                                                           

The Saree is adorned with traditional geometric and elephant ikat motifs, masterfully woven using the intricate double ikat technique, where both warp and weft are tie-dyed before weaving. The saree is a true celebration of heritage craftsmanship — each pattern tells a story of patience, precision, and cultural legacy.                                   

The pallu is a visual delight with lotus motifs, fine detailing, and Sanskrit script woven artistically across, adding layers of spiritual and aesthetic depth. Borders feature traditional temple and line patterns that enhance its elegance without overpowering the Saree.
